So-Called Dollars are a category of non-circulating coins or medals that were primarily issued in the United States from the late 19th century through the early 20th century. These items often commemorate significant events, exhibitions, or historical figures and are not official U.S. coinage. Hibler and Kappen are prominent references in the field of numismatics, particularly for their cataloging work on So-Called Dollars, with the year 1884 indicating a specific issuance period. Collectors find value in these pieces for their unique historical context and artistic designs.
